Original Title
Judge Steve Martin rules on CFT Motion to Intervene
The Cincinnati Federation of Teachers had claimed a right to intervene in the COAST/CPS 2012 litigation to stop campaigning inside Cincinnati Public Schools. CFT maintained a constitutional right to use government property, equipment and employees on public time to campaign for candidates and issues on the ballot. Judge Martin, here, overrules that motion.
